An example of an uncommon and well preserved Weimar period German Red Cross Deutsches Rotes Kreuz EM NCOs visor cap, constructed of dark grey wool. It features reinforced side walls fully lined on the exterior with a matching grey wool band, featuring bright red piping on the top and bottom, with a metal tricolor cockade affixed to the front.
